The catch mechanics are reduced to clicks and timed inputs, removing the skill involved in hooking a fish. \u201cIt\u2019s fishing-lite,\u201d one angler remarked. \u201cGreat for a quick fix, but it doesn\u2019t capture the essence of the sport.\u201d The game\u2019s in-game economy rewards players with upgrades and trophies, but these achievements feel superficial compared to the thrill of landing a real catch.<\/p>\n<p>Another glaring omission is the role of bait and lures. In traditional fishing, selecting the right bait for the target species and conditions is a skill honed over years. In virtual fishing, this critical element is often reduced to a generic selection screen, removing an entire layer of strategy and customization. Without the need to adapt to changing conditions, the gameplay loses its complexity and becomes more formulaic.<\/p>\n<h2>Virtual Casting Fails to Hook Depth<\/h2>\n<p>The detailed graphics in many virtual fishing games are undeniably impressive. Fishing spots became predictable, and the absence of environmental simulation made each session feel like a carbon copy of the last. \u201cI missed the challenge of thinking on my feet,\u201d he said. \u201cReal fishing keeps you guessing.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Traditional fishing also involves reading the water\u2014identifying subtle ripples, shadows, or areas where fish are likely to gather. This observational skill is a key part of the angler\u2019s toolkit, but virtual environments often lack the depth to simulate it. Fish placement in games is typically algorithm-driven, which can make the experience feel artificial. Without the need to interpret natural signs, players miss out on a core aspect of the sport.<\/p>\n<h2>Why Some Anglers Return to the Shore<\/h2>\n<p>Despite the initial allure, many real-world anglers eventually abandon these games.
